Definitions:

Shared Vocabulary

A set of words and terms that are commonly understood and used within a specific group or community.

New Member

An individual who has recently joined a group, organization, or community.

Empathy

The ability to understand and share the feelings of another person, putting oneself in their shoes in a way that can foster deeper connections and understanding.

Therapeutic Factor

An element or aspect of the therapeutic process that contributes to the healing or positive outcomes for the patient.
